一种空调器的智能控制方法及装置与流程

文档序号:19080098发布日期:2019-11-08 22:12阅读:151来源:国知局
一种空调器的智能控制方法及装置与流程

本发明涉及空调技术领域,具体涉及一种空调器的智能控制方法及装置。



背景技术:

随着移动互联网技术的发展,很多家电都接入了互联网,可以通过手机、平板电脑等移动终端来实现对家电便捷地控制,这些技术都使用户和家电之间实现了更好的交互体验。

然而,用户在使用app(application,专指手机等终端上的应用软件,或客户端)遥控空调器的时候,只能对空调器当前的状态进行遥控,空调器也只是被动地接受用户的操作指令,用户每次使用时都要重复地设置温度值、湿度值、风速等参数的操作,现有技术未能有效利用用户每次使用时设置的参数,空调器不能智能匹配用户的室内环境需求。



技术实现要素:

本发明的目的在于提供一种空调器的智能控制方法及装置,旨在使空调器智能匹配用户的室内环境需求。

为了实现上述目的,本发明提供以下技术方案:

一种空调器的智能控制方法,包括以下步骤:

获取数据源,所述数据源包括所述数据源的编号和类别数据,所述类别数据包括温度值、湿度值、风速的一个或多个;

根据所述类别数据生成推荐信息,所述推荐信息包括推荐温度值、推荐湿度值、推荐风速中的一个或多个;

通过向空调器触发所述推荐信息控制所述空调器的运行。

进一步,所述根据所述类别数据生成推荐信息的步骤,具体包括:

令类别数据x为n×m的数据矩阵,其中n为所述编号的总数,m为所述类别数据的总类别数,得到如下原始数据矩阵:

其中,i=1,2,…n,j=1,2,…m;

通过以下公式计算每个所述数据源的类别xj的平均值

通过以下公式计算xj的可调阈值sj:

通过以下公式计算得到推荐信息yj:

进一步,所述数据源为一个或多个,当所述数据源为一个时,所述数据源的编号为同一数据源在一个或多个时间点的时间序列编号,所述推荐信息根据所述一个或多个时间序列编号对应的类别数据生成。

进一步,当所述数据源为多个时,所述数据源的编号为多个数据源的身份信息编号,所述推荐信息根据多个所述身份信息编号最后一次对应的类别数据生成。

进一步,所述通过向空调器触发所述推荐信息控制所述空调器的运行步骤之前,还包括:建立所述数据源的编号与空调器的对应关系。

一种空调器的智能控制装置,所述装置包括:存储器、处理器以及存储在所述存储器中并可在所述处理器上运行的计算机程序,所述处理器执行所述计算机程序运行在以下装置的模块中:

数据源获取模块,用于获取数据源,所述数据源包括所述数据源的编号和类别数据,所述类别数据包括温度值、湿度值、风速的一个或多个;

推荐信息生成模块,用于根据所述类别数据生成推荐信息,所述推荐信息包括推荐温度值、推荐湿度值、推荐风速中的一个或多个;

智能控制模块,用于通过向空调器触发所述推荐信息控制所述空调器的运行。

进一步,所述推荐信息生成模块具体用于:

令类别数据x为n×m的数据矩阵,其中n为所述编号的总数,m为所述类别数据的总类别数,得到如下原始数据矩阵:

其中,i=1,2,…n,j=1,2,…m;

通过以下公式计算每个所述数据源的类别xj的平均值

通过以下公式计算xj的可调阈值sj:

通过以下公式计算得到推荐信息yj:

进一步,所述数据源为一个或多个,所述推荐信息生成模块用于:

当所述数据源为一个时,所述数据源的编号为同一数据源在一个或多个时间点的时间序列编号,所述推荐信息根据所述一个或多个时间序列编号对应的类别数据生成。

进一步,所述推荐信息生成模块用于:

当所述数据源为多个时,将多个数据源的身份信息编号作为所述数据源的编号根据多个所述身份信息编号最后一次对应的类别数据生成推荐信息。

进一步,智能控制模块还用于:

在通过向空调器触发所述推荐信息控制所述空调器的运行之前,建立所述数据源的编号与空调器的对应关系。

本发明的有益效果是:本发明公开一种空调器的智能控制方法及装置,首先获取数据源,所述数据源包括所述数据源的编号和类别数据,所述类别数据包括温度值、湿度值、风速的一个或多个;进而根据所述类别数据生成推荐信息,所述推荐信息包括推荐温度值、推荐湿度值、推荐风速中的一个或多个;最后通过向空调器触发所述推荐信息控制所述空调器的运行,本发明可以使空调器智能匹配用户的室内环境需求。

附图说明

为了更清楚地说明本发明实施例或现有技术中的技术方案,下面将对实施例中所需要使用的附图作简单地介绍,显而易见地,下面描述中的附图仅仅是本发明的一些实施例,对于本领域普通技术人员来讲,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。

图1是本发明实施例一种空调器的智能控制方法的流程示意图;

图2是本发明实施例一种空调器的智能控制装置的结构示意图。

具体实施方式

下面将结合附图对本发明的技术方案进行清楚、完整的描述,显然,所描述的实施例是本发明一部分实施例,而不是全部的实施例。基于本发明中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所以其他实施例,都属于本发明的保护范围。

为解决目前空调器在使用时不能智能匹配用户的室内环境需求的问题,参考图1,本发明实施例提供的一种空调器的智能控制方法,包括以下步骤:

步骤s100、获取数据源,所述数据源包括所述数据源的编号和类别数据,所述类别数据包括温度值、湿度值、风速的一个或多个;

步骤s200、根据所述类别数据生成推荐信息,所述推荐信息包括推荐温度值、推荐湿度值、推荐风速中的一个或多个;

步骤s300、通过向空调器触发所述推荐信息控制所述空调器的运行。

本实施例中,通过手机、平板电脑等移动终端,或智能遥控器等控制终端生成数据源,可以直接调用所述数据源,或将所述数据源存入数据库中作为历史记录,本实施例中,历史记录可以存储在控制终端自带的存储空间中,也可以存储在空调器或服务器中。

在一个实施例中,当获取的数据源只包含一条信息时,所述数据源的编号为1,所述类别数据即为推荐信息;在另一个实施例中,当获取数据源包含多条信息时,将多条所述数据源进行编号,并综合所述类别数据生成推荐信息。

所述类别数据包括温度值、湿度值、风速的一个或多个,可理解为,所述类别数据至少包括温度值、湿度值、风速中的一个,也可以包括更多的类别数据,例如,风向角度等。所述类别数据包括的类别决定了所述推荐信息所能包括的类别。

通过向空调器触发所述推荐信息,所述空调器获取所述推荐信息,响应并执行所述推荐信息,从而控制所述空调器的运行。

上述用于控制空调器的终端,具有通讯模块,该通讯模块具有可与空调器或服务器通讯的功能,可以通过wifi、红外或射频等无线方式与空调器连接,也可通过网络连接服务器,当历史记录存储在空调器或服务器中时,控制终端可通过通讯模块与空调器或服务器通讯,从空调器或服务器中获取历史记录。当控制终端通过网络连接服务器时,可预先在服务器注册一个用户名,当用户本次在自定义模式生成历史记录并将该历史记录上传至服务器后,将该用户名与用户本次在自定义模式所生成的历史记录相关联,这样,当用户下一次在其他控制终端上通过此用户名登陆时,当服务器验证通过后,同样可调用对应的历史记录。

在一个改进的实施例中,所述根据所述类别数据生成推荐信息的步骤,具体包括:

令类别数据x为n×m的数据矩阵,其中n为所述编号的总数,m为所述类别数据的总类别数,得到如下原始数据矩阵:

其中,i=1,2,…n,j=1,2,…m。

在一个实施例中,所述数据源包括60条数据,分别对这60条数据进行编号,则所述编号的总数n=60,所述类别数据包括温度值、湿度值、风速,则所述类别数据的总类别数m=3。

通过以下公式计算每个所述数据源的类别xj的平均值

通过以下公式计算xj的可调阈值sj:

通过以下公式计算得到推荐信息yj:

当获取数据源所包含的信息足够多时,可以学习类别数据,拟合用户的使用习惯。拟合得出的推荐信息应综合考虑用户最佳的环境参数和可容忍的波动范围,从而可以智能匹配用户的室内环境需求。

在本实施例中,所述数据源为一个或多个,当所述数据源为一个时,所述数据源的编号为同一数据源在一个或多个时间点的时间序列编号,所述推荐信息根据所述一个或多个时间序列编号对应的类别数据生成。

上述用于控制空调器的终端均包含有唯一的身份标识信息,例如手机的imei码,电脑的mac地址等,可以根据所述身份标识信息识别出所述数据源的数量。当所述数据源为一个时,为区分所述数据源所包含的多条数据,可以根据时间序列编号对所述数据源的进行编号。

当所述数据源为一个时,可以理解为单个用户发送的数据源,由于每个用户对室内环境的需求相对稳定。通过学习用户过去设置的参数,可以拟合用户的使用习惯,从而可以智能匹配单个用户的室内环境需求。

在一个实施例中,当所述数据源为多个时,所述数据源的编号为多个数据源的身份信息编号,所述推荐信息根据多个所述身份信息编号最后一次对应的类别数据生成。

当所述数据源为多个时,为区分所述数据源所包含的多条数据,可以根据身份信息编号对所述数据源的进行编号。

当所述数据源为多个时,可以理解为多个用户发送的数据源,当多人共处一个房间时,每个人对室内环境的需求不尽相同,需要尽可能地满足更多人的需求。

本实施例中,多个所述身份信息编号最后一次对应的类别数据可理解为,获取多个用户最后一次发送的数据源,所述数据源可以是,用户在时间上最后一次触发的一条数据源,也可以是,根据用户前期触发的历史参数生成的推荐信息,用户在时间上最后一次触发所述推荐信息,则数据源所包含的类别数据即为所述推荐信息。多个所述数据源包含各自对应的身份信息编号,多个所述身份信息编号也就对应了类别数据。

当多个用户共处一室时,有些用户尚未作为数据源设置过类别数据,或需要根据房间环境自主设定类别数据,通过学习多个用户设置的参数,可以尽可能地满足更多人的需求,从而可以智能匹配多个用户的室内环境需求。

在一个改进的实施例中,所述通过向空调器触发所述推荐信息控制所述空调器的运行步骤之前,还包括:建立所述数据源的编号与空调器的对应关系。

所述建立所述数据源的编号与空调器的对应关系,可以理解为,所述数据源与所述空调器的映射关系,所述映射关系可以为,一个数据源对应一台空调器,多个数据源对应一台空调器,多个数据源对应多台空调器,一个数据源对应多台空调器,可根据实际使用需求进行设定。

在一个实施例中,所述空调器已经存储有与数据源编号对应的已有关系,所述通过向空调器触发所述推荐信息控制所述空调器的运行步骤之前,空调器识别所述推荐信息中的数据源编号,保留与所述已有关系中识别成功的数据源编号,舍弃与所述已有关系中识别失败的数据源编号,从而建立所述数据源的编号与空调器的对应关系。

在一个实施例中,所述空调器尚未建立与数据源编号的对应关系,所述通过向空调器触发所述推荐信息控制所述空调器的运行步骤之前,空调器识别所述推荐信息中的数据源编号,保留所述空调器与数据源编号的对应关系,从而建立所述数据源的编号与空调器的对应关系。

这样,无论所述空调器是否已经存储有与数据源编号的对应关系,都进行数据刷新,可以保证在所述通过向空调器触发所述推荐信息控制所述空调器的运行步骤之前,空调器与数据源编号的对应关系是最新的。

建立所述数据源的编号与空调器的对应关系,可以满足不同的应用场景需求,智能匹配用户在不同场景下的室内环境需求。

参考图2,本实施例还提供一种空调器的智能控制装置,所述装置包括:存储器、处理器以及存储在所述存储器中并可在所述处理器上运行的计算机程序,所述处理器执行所述计算机程序运行在以下装置的模块中:

数据源获取模块100,用于获取数据源,所述数据源包括所述数据源的编号和类别数据,所述类别数据包括温度值、湿度值、风速的一个或多个;

推荐信息生成模块200,用于根据所述类别数据生成推荐信息,所述推荐信息包括推荐温度值、推荐湿度值、推荐风速中的一个或多个;

智能控制模块300,用于通过向空调器触发所述推荐信息控制所述空调器的运行。

在一个改进的实施例中,所述推荐信息生成模块200具体用于:

令类别数据x为n×m的数据矩阵,其中n为所述编号的总数,m为所述类别数据的总类别数,得到如下原始数据矩阵:

其中,i=1,2,…n,j=1,2,…m;

通过以下公式计算每个所述数据源的类别xj的平均值

通过以下公式计算xj的可调阈值sj:

通过以下公式计算得到推荐信息yj:

在一个实施例中,所述数据源为一个或多个,所述推荐信息生成模块200用于:

当所述数据源为一个时,所述数据源的编号为同一数据源在一个或多个时间点的时间序列编号,所述推荐信息根据所述一个或多个时间序列编号对应的类别数据生成。

在一个改进的实施例中,所述推荐信息生成模块200用于:

当所述数据源为多个时,将多个数据源的身份信息编号作为所述数据源的编号根据多个所述身份信息编号最后一次对应的类别数据生成推荐信息。

在一个改进的实施例中,智能控制模块300还用于:

在通过向空调器触发所述推荐信息控制所述空调器的运行之前,建立所述数据源的编号与空调器的对应关系。

所述一种空调器的智能控制装置可以运行于桌上型计算机、手机、笔记本、平板电脑及云端服务器等计算设备中。所述一种空调器的智能控制装置,可运行的系统可包括,但不仅限于,处理器、存储器。本领域技术人员可以理解,所述例子仅仅是一种空调器的智能控制装置的示例,并不构成对一种空调器的智能控制装置的限定,可以包括比例子更多或更少的部件,或者组合某些部件,或者不同的部件,例如所述一种空调器的智能控制装置还可以包括输入输出设备、网络接入设备、总线等。

所称处理器可以是中央处理单元(central-processing-unit,cpu),还可以是其他通用处理器、数字信号处理器(digital-signal-processor,dsp)、专用集成电路(application-specific-integrated-circuit,asic)、现成可编程门阵列(field-programmable-gate-array,fpga)或者其他可编程逻辑器件、分立门或者晶体管逻辑器件、分立硬件组件等。通用处理器可以是微处理器或者该处理器也可以是任何常规的处理器等,所述处理器是所述一种空调器的智能控制装置运行系统的控制中心,利用各种接口和线路连接整个一种空调器的智能控制装置可运行系统的各个部分。

所述存储器可用于存储所述计算机程序和/或模块,所述处理器通过运行或执行存储在所述存储器内的计算机程序和/或模块,以及调用存储在存储器内的数据,实现所述一种空调器的智能控制装置的各种功能。所述存储器可主要包括存储程序区和存储数据区,其中,存储程序区可存储操作系统、至少一个功能所需的应用程序(比如声音播放功能、图像播放功能等)等;存储数据区可存储根据手机的使用所创建的数据(比如音频数据、电话本等)等。此外,存储器可以包括高速随机存取存储器,还可以包括非易失性存储器,例如硬盘、内存、插接式硬盘,智能存储卡(smart-media-card,smc),安全数字(secure-digital,sd)卡,闪存卡(flash-card)、至少一个磁盘存储器件、闪存器件、或其他易失性固态存储器件。

尽管本公开的描述已经相当详尽且特别对几个所述实施例进行了描述,但其并非旨在局限于任何这些细节或实施例或任何特殊实施例,而是应当将其视作是通过参考所附权利要求考虑到现有技术为这些权利要求提供广义的可能性解释,从而有效地涵盖本公开的预定范围。此外,上文以发明人可预见的实施例对本公开进行描述,其目的是为了提供有用的描述,而那些目前尚未预见的对本公开的非实质性改动仍可代表本公开的等效改动。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1